the plaque at St. Leonard's


"THIS STONE IS PLACED HERE to the GLORY OF GOD IN ACKNOWLEDGEMENT of the WORK DONE FOR ENGLISH DRAMA by the PLAYERS-MUSICIANS and OTHER MEN of the THEATRE WHO ARE BURIED WITHIN the PRECINCTS of this CHURCH and IN PARTICULAR TO THE MEMORY OF THOSE WHO ARE NAMED BELOW.

JAMES BURBAGE . died 1597 . A JOINER by TRADE and the HEAD OF LORD LEICESTER'S PLAYERS WHO in 1576 BUILT IN SHOREDITCH THE FIRST ENGLISH PLAYHOUSE ::: THIS HE CALLED THE THEATRE CUTHBERT BURBAGE . died 1636 . his SON who in 1599 BUILT in SOUTHWARK the FAMOUS GLOBE PLAYHOUSE RICHARD BURBAGE . died 1619 . at so his SON THE GREAT TRAGEDIAN AND the FIRST ACTOR to PLAY the PARTS of RICHARD III and HAMLET WILLIAM SOMERS . died 1569 . COURT JESTER TO HENRY VIII . RICHARD TARLTON . died 1588 . one of QUEEN ELIZABETH'S PLAYERS . and the FOREMOST COMIC ACTOR of his TIME . GABRIEL SPENCER . died 1598 . a PLAYER at THE ROSE THEATRE WILLIAM SLY . died 1608 . AND RICHARD COWLEY . died 1619 . PLAYERS at THE GLOBE THEATRE"
